A Full Belly AND A Full Life

I lost 115 pounds!  Like most people, all I ever wanted was a full life.  I had great family and friends and self-esteem.  Even though my weight steadily increased into my early 20s, I never felt like I was missing out on anything because of my weight.  Suddenly, that changed.  I went to Vegas and was surrounded by beautiful show girls.  I found myself exhausted from all the walking around.  When I got home, I was greeted by my sister wanting help with soccer practice.  I was winded from only 5 minutes of play.  She was disappointed, and I was mad that I was in too poor shape to keep up.  My weight was officially a problem.  I knew I would just have to put in some hard work with good old-fashioned diet and exercise.  I slowly began increasing my physical activity.  I started just walking slowly at first and worked up to a full blown 6 day a week cardio and strength routine.  As far as diet goes, I love food.  I was concerned that dieting meant giving up one of life's great pleasures, eating.  Fortunately, great low-calorie options like those from Smart Ones kept me always full and never feeling deprived.  Now I'm 115 pounds lighter and able to do all the life things I want without getting tired.  I've dropped from 235 to 120 pounds and gone from a size 22 to a size 4.  I'm able to run around and keep up with the rest of my family and friends.  I have a fully belly AND a full life.
